Research On The Relationship Between Environmental Regulation,Technological Innovation And Industrial Structure Advancement

Since the reform and opening up,China's economy has developed rapidly and the overall scale of the industry has been greatly improved.Although the traditional factordriven growth mode has ensured the rapid growth of China's industry,it has caused serious environmental pollution problems,and at the same time,it has made China's industrial structure at the low-end,with poor profitability and low added value.As China's economic growth slows down and enters the new normal status,the state emphasizes industrial restructuring as a new boost to economic development,implements an innovation-driven development strategy,and promotes innovation as the main driver of industrial structure upgrading;strengthens environmental regulation to improve the status quo of the environment and achieve sustainable economic and social development.Industry is an important driving force for the development of the national economy,and industrial production activities are also an important source of environmental pollution.Therefore,this paper studies the relationship between environmental regulation,technological innovation and industrial structure advancement based on the industrial production department and provides corresponding policy recommendations for the government to formulate environmental regulation policies,promote technological innovation,and promote the development of industrial structure advancement..This paper first sorts out relevant literatures on the relationship between environmental regulation,technological innovation and industrial structure,finding the direction of existing research and its existing shortcomings.It summarizes the theories related to this paper,and explains the connotation of industrial structure advancement,and systematically analyzes the function mechanism among environmental regulation,technological innovation and industrial structure advancement and clarifies the relationship between the three,laying a theoretical foundation for the following empirical analysis.It uses descriptive analysis methods to analyze the status quo of industrial environmental regulation,technological innovation and industrial structure.Finally,it uses the panel data of 30 provinces(municipalities and autonomous regions)in China from 2006 to 2015 to conduct empirical regression,to explore the impact of environmental regulations and technological innovations on the industrial structure advancement of different connotations.The results of this paper show that:(1)technology-intensive industry has not yet became the leading industry in China.(2)Overall,the technology-intensive labor productivity is lower than the capital-intensive labor productivity,resulting in the production factors cannot spontaneously flow to technology-intensive industries.(3)Environmental regulation and technological innovation have a “U”-type relationship.At present,China's environmental regulation intensity has broken through the turning point.Environmental regulation can effectively force enterprises to carry out technological innovation.(4)Technological innovation can effectively promote the level of industrial structure advancement with different connotations.(5)Environmental regulations have different effects on industrial structure advancement of different connotations.Environmental regulation promotes the evolution of industrial structure,but it is not conducive to the improvement of labor productivity.Overall,environmental regulation can promote the level of industrial structure advancement.In response to the above problems,this paper proposes corresponding policy recommendations to promote technological innovation and enhance the development of China's industrial structure advancement.
